Minutes — Management Meeting, Product-Line Retirement

Attendees reviewed the proposal to retire the Cobalt Fen appliance line by year end. Finance confirmed write-down estimates; operations outlined spare-parts obligations running eighteen months. Customer migration to the Larkspur platform was approved in principle, pending support staffing review. The board is asked to note residual warranty exposure. Directors should read the confidential plan summary appended below.

management briefing: Only 33 of the 205 pilot accounts renewed Kasath, so a churn review is set for October 17. Weniusek Logistics is in early talks to buy Holethax Freight for about $345.6 million.

### Ticket: Configuration drift in InkRender pipeline

We've observed that the markdown rendering pipeline behaves differently between the two production nodes: one strips raw HTML while the other passes it through, and sanitizer allowlists have diverged. This likely dates to a manual hotfix applied during the Fernhollow incident that was never backported to the config repository. To prevent recurrence, all nodes should be reconciled against the canonical values. For the record, the intended configuration is as follows.

settings of bafof-tagep:
[frador]
port = 9300
region = west-1
host = frador.norvacorp.corp
timeout_ms = 3000
retries = 5

Break-Glass Access — Cron Drift Investigation (Team Varrow)

Use break-glass only when the Pellum scheduler drifts more than 120s and on-call is unreachable. Procedure: open the Varrow ops console, select emergency session, record your reason in the drift log. Session auto-expires in 30 minutes. Do not adjust NTP peers without a second engineer watching. To start the emergency session, enter the break-glass passphrase shown directly below.

vault phrase of yaduf-yajop = lamath-kelix-aldion-zorius-ulaox-eliax-gorox-norok-fenael-fenath-julael-pelius-belius-druion

## Building Access — Spares Room (Hullbrook Annex)

Contractors: the spare hardware room is down the east corridor on the ground floor, third door on the left. Sign in at the front desk first and grab a visitor lanyard. Anything you take out, jot it in the blue logbook — yes, even the little stuff. The door self-locks, so don't wedge it. To get in, punch in the code below.

staff pass of hagug-taguf = bdg-HJ-9